Who invented the ute?

Who invented the ute?

Back in the early 30s a 23-year- old Ford Australia designer called Lewis (Lew) Bandt created the ute by listening to that farming family's request for a vehicle with more "utility". Hence the name, well in this part of the world, anyway.

Who built the first ute?

1925 The first series production ute was the 1925 Ford Model T. This vehicle had a two-seat body, with canvas hood and a wooden, stake-side body, on top of heavier-rated rear springs.

Did Australia invent the ute?

Ford Australia was the first company to produce an Australian Coupe ute, which was released in 1934. ... In response, Ford designer Lew Bandt designed a two-door body with a tray at the rear for the American Ford Model A chassis, and the model was named "coupe utility".

When was ute invented?

Appearing to be the earliest example of a 'ute' is the 1903 Oldsmobile, which was fitted with a tub-like body seating 2 passengers. The Dodge Brothers company also had a soft-top pickup in its line up to 1924. Other contenders to the title of 'first ute' include various models of Ford in the US.

How was the ute invented?

According to ute folklore, the very first one was produced after a Victorian farmer's wife wrote to Ford asking if they could come up with a vehicle that would be suitable to drive to church on a Sunday, plus able to transport pigs around the rest of the time.

Why do Aussies call Trucks Utes?

The Australian ute's origins date to Ford ''roadster utilities'' built in Geelong, Victoria, in 1930; these were essentially the same Model A roadsters with pickup beds that were sold in the United States. ... Today's utes look like station wagons with the tops cut off behind the front seats.

What was the first Holden ute?

The Holden ute is born

Holden unveiled its very first ute in January 1951. This ute was called 50-2106 Coupe Utility.
